Kissinger Financial Services's VBK Position: Q2 2017 in Review

Kissinger Financial Services reduced its Vanguard Small-Cap Growth ETF (VBK) stake by 0.8% in Q2 2017, selling an estimated $22.1K and leaving 19,158 shares worth $2.79M. The position accounts for 2.78% of the portfolio, ranked #10.

Kissinger Financial Services first reported a position in VBK in Q3 2016 and has held it in 4 quarters since. 324 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old VBK as of Q2 2017.
